How To Exam?

a knowledge trading engine...


DOEACC Society 2006 DOEACC C Level CE7 - Real Time Systems( ) - Question Paper

Friday, 14 June 2013 01:40Web

CE7-R3: REAL TIME SYSTEMS
NOTE:
Time: three Hours Total Marks: 100
1.
a) elaborate the 5 main steps that together constitute “task switching”?
b) discuss the necessity of precedence graph with an example.
c) What is the difference ranging from RTOS and general-purpose operating systems?
d) Why is it difficult to predict response time in real time system? How do you overcome the
problem?
e) How is wormhole routing used for packet transmission in a multihop network?
f) How does absolute and relative consistency differ from every other?
g) List atleast 3 uni-processor scheduling algorithms and discuss then briefly.
(7x4)
2.
a) What is Task scheduling? discuss it with a timing diagram.
b) elaborate the properties defining performance measures for real time system?
c) elaborate the components of a real time system? provide a diagrammatic representation.
(8+4+6)
3.
a) How faults are classified and discuss them with a state diagram.
b) How can a real time system be kept running despite the failure of a few of its parts? provide al
lowest 4 methods briefly.
c) List out the timing specification a good real-time language should hold.
d) provide a note on advantages and disadvantage of hardware synchronization.
(6+4+4+4)
4.
a) Which is the protocol widely sued for single channel broadcast network and the bus and ring
topology? discuss and draw the algorithm of this protocol.
b) discuss Time-token protocol in detail with a flow chart.
c) elaborate the different forms of fault recovery?
(7+7+4)
5.
a) Prove that the Rate monotonic algorithm is an optimal static-priority algorithm.
b) Comment on the suitability of FDDI protocol for the real time applications.
c) explain the problems in dynamic scheduling.
CE7-R3 Page one of two July, 2006
1. ans ques. one and any 4 ques. from two to 7.
2. Parts of the identical ques. should be answered together and in the identical
sequence.
(8+3+7)
CE7-R3 Page two of two July, 2006
6.
a) Why a Real time databases should compromise a few of the ACID properties of
conventional databases?
b) discuss the concurrency control problems for databases.
c) elaborate the features of network topology for a distributed system, and illustrate few
topologies neatly.
(4+4+10)
7.
a) Determine whether the subsequent set of periodic tasks is schedulable on a uniprocessor
using RMA ignoring situation switch overhead.
Task Processing-time (mSec) Period (mSec)
T1 38 112
T2 60 190
T3 72 425
Now, Suppose situation switch overhead of one milli Seconds is to be taken into account, determine
the schedulability.
b) discuss static pairing.
Draw the schematic of a timing estimation system and briefly discuss the identical.
(8+5+5)
CE7-R3 Page three of two July, 2006


( 0 Votes )

Add comment


Security code
Refresh

Earning:   Approval pending.
You are here: PAPER DOEACC Society 2006 DOEACC C Level CE7 - Real Time Systems( ) - Question Paper